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
782308 00562449 79900652006
411672461 56 264
411672461 56 264
113358 164831 147475290
All about undefined
Interested in learning more?
411672461 56 264
113358 164831 147475290
See more
53556545 7126
64966034222 2327647687 957
See more
559 3816088
8719 169368 36543859
See more